Definition of tread
Thanks for using this online dictionary, we have been helping millions of people improve their use of the english language with its free online services. English definition of tread is as below...
Tread (n.) A
bruise
or
abrasion
produced
on the foot or ankle of a horse that
interferes.
See
Interfere,
3..

Treadmill
::
Treadmill
(n.) A mill
worked
by
persons
treading
upon steps on the
periphery
of a wide wheel
having
a
horizontal
axis. It is used
principally
as a means of
prison
discipline.
Also, a mill
worked
by
horses,
dogs, etc.,
treading
an
endless
belt..
